*instant teenager….just add girls* July 1, 2009

Posted by in a flash in todays.
add a comment

on   fathers day we dropped both of our boys off at camp.  they stayed for a week, and had a great time.  E, our 9 year old did all the things 9′s like to do while at camp….swimming, running, playing 4 square, eating junk food….he says it was a great week.  Our 13 yr old chose to spend his week at the ranch with the horses (and all the girls). when we dropped him off we were told that N and his 2 buddies from church were the only boys at the ranch, there would be 22 girls.  I joked with my girlfriend that the poor girls were going to have a miserable week because our 3 boys had showed no interest in girls (AT ALL) to this point. their usual interest leans to video games and starwars battles with sticks in the back yard. what i should have realized that this was going to be a life changing week for my boy.

all he talked about the whole way home was “this girl” says this, and “that girl” did that.  and now it’s, “can i spend time on facebook?”, “i need to send a message to “this girl”", or” “that girl” gave me her phone number”.

WHATS a mom to do?  i always thought this transition from boy to teen would happen gradually, but we just got slammed into in by a week of camp.  i do think it’s really cute though.
